Flood of 2005

On October 9th, 2005 12” of rain overwhelmed the drainage capacity of the Cold. The result was the worst flooding in this region in over 50 years. The town of Alstead was devastated with several bridges and roads being washed out. Also nearly a dozen homes were destroyed and carried downstream. As of this writing (October 13th) there were still three people unaccounted for and presumed dead. For the time being boaters should stay away and allow rescue and recovery crews to continue their work. Even when this work is done boaters should realize the river bed may have had some drastic changes. Strainers will probably be a major problem for some time.

The first drop below the dam out of Vilas pool is a rather friendly-looking six-foot drop over a
rocky ledge. Then levels to a Class II through to Drewsville Gorge, which is a V-VI stenotic twist,
with a 12-ft drop in the middle, often jammed with logs. Permission is an issue portaging the
gorge.
